This Sunday, the New Balance Arena sets the stage for a crucial Serie A showdown as Atalanta welcomes Bologna in Round 37. With both teams eyeing a strong finish to the season, this match promises plenty of drama and intensity.

Atalanta currently sit in 7th place with 58 points, coming off an impressive 3-2 victory over Milan. Raffaele Palladino's side will be looking to build on that momentum and solidify their position in the upper half of the table. Meanwhile, Bologna occupy 8th spot with 52 points, fresh from a thrilling 3-2 win against Napoli. Vincenzo Italiano's men have shown resilience on the road, but they'll need to be at their best to challenge a determined Atalanta side.

History favors the hosts, as Atalanta secured a 2-0 victory in their last meeting. The head-to-head record between the managers is evenly matched—Palladino and Italiano have faced off seven times, with three wins each and one draw. Italiano, however, has a solid record against Atalanta overall, with seven wins in 15 encounters.

Team News and Predicted Lineups

Atalanta: Marco Carnesecchi is expected to start in goal, protected by a backline of Odilon Kossounou, Mitchel Bakker, and Sead Kolasinac. Davide Zappacosta and Nicola Zalewski will provide width, while Marten de Roon and Éderson anchor the midfield. The attacking trio of Charles De Ketelaere, Nikola Krstovic, and Giacomo Raspadori will aim to break down Bologna's defense.

Bologna: Massimo Pessina takes the gloves, with João Mário, Torbjorn Heggem, and Eivind Helland forming the defensive core. Juan Miranda and Tommaso Pobega add creativity in midfield alongside Remo Freuler, while Riccardo Orsolini, Lewis Ferguson, and Federico Bernardeschi support striker Santiago Castro.

Key Stats to Watch

Bologna have struggled on the road recently, with two defeats in their last ten away matches and just one draw in their last 16. They've also conceded in five consecutive away games. However, they come into this fixture unbeaten in their last two matches overall. Atalanta, on the other hand, have suffered two defeats in their last 11 home games but will be eager to turn the New Balance Arena into a fortress once again.

With European spots still up for grabs, both teams have plenty to play for. Will Atalanta's home advantage prove decisive, or can Bologna extend their unbeaten run? All eyes will be on Sunday's clash.
